Application for quantifying functional connectivity between brain regions using EEG and fNIRS data. Supports network analysis and graph theoretical approaches to neuroimaging.

Shenzhen Hanix United manufactures neuroscience and brain imaging equipment, including EEG/ERP systems, fNIRS (functional near-infrared spectroscopy) brain imaging systems, and TMS-EEG closed-loop neuromodulation devices. The company serves the cognitive neuroscience research market. No certification information was provided in the available content.
